For me, with 6.0.10, installation and system assessment do work on the 32-bit version of Windows Vista, in the sense that they complete without errors; this is the first 6.0 version of VirtualBox that reaches this point. However, Aero still does not work on the 32-bit version of Vista (and the screenshot posted by BillG seems to indicate it doesn't for him, either). Aero does work on the 64-bit version of a Windows Vista guest. There is also a significant difference in performance score: 1.0 on the 32-bit guest vs. 4.5 on the 64-bit guest.

Also, some more information that might help. When I boot my Vista 64-bit guest, and select disable driver signature enforcement on the F8 menu... The 64-bit dxdiag now shows Direct3D support, and I have the option to enable Aero in the "Window Color and Appearance" section of the control panel. However doing so results in a completely corrupted display image.
